      This case report identified a 4-month-old boy with Menkes disease, a neurodegenerative disorder of copper metabolism, noting symptoms like recurrent seizures, developmental delay, and specific physical characteristics, confirmed by genetic sequencing showing a pathogenic ATP7A mutation and low serum copper and ceruloplasmin levels.

      research Becker’s Nevus Syndrome in a Pediatric Female Patient

      7 citations , January 2016 in “Case reports in pediatrics”
      This study reports that antiandrogen medication, specifically 50 mg/day of spironolactone, showed an adequate clinical response in treating breast hypoplasia associated with Becker's nevus syndrome.
